SEO Tool Review: Submitnet Tools


Test and Review of Submitnet.net Tools

The Submit.net Tools consistes of a web-based set of useful tools for managing keywords and search engine status of a website.

The Claims:
The Submitnet website offers varied packages of these 15 online tools for monthly fees ranging from the Custom package of $12 for 3 months plus $ 8 per tool selected up to the Professional package of $ 59 for 3 months.

The website offers 15 website tools including:

  • Submission Options - This allows automated submitting to search engines. (The monthly option seems like overkill).
  • Position Check - The Submitnet Position Check tool will search for the keywords you specify on the world's most frequently used search engines and directories.
  • Positrak - This tool checks on a monthly basis for your websites’ placement based on your selected keywords on the top Search Engines. Based on your URL’s ranking, it calculates a score out of 100 to show how prominent your site ranks compared to your competitors.
  • Keyword Analysis - Reports keywords and keyword ratios that each search engine uses to index your web site.
  • Meta Tag Analysis - A simple check for recommended character length and number of key words.
  • Meta Tag Generator - Generate Title, Description and Keyword Meta-tags of the proper length.
  • Engine Guidelines - This tool will visit your site and check for possible violations of common search engine guidelines.
  • Competitor Analysis - This tool shows what title, keywords and other elements, your competitor's website is listed under and whether you're performing better or worse.
  • LinkTrak Tool - LinkTrak lets you stay on top of how many and what sites are linking to yours.
  • Keyword Spider Tool - Submitnet’s keyword spider tool will show you in a report what are the best keywords and pages of your website that you should submit to the search engines.
  • Server Uptime Check Tool - Submitnet servers regularly scan your web server to make sure it is responding. If your Web site servers are inaccessible, you will be contacted via email.
  • HTML Analysis Tool - checks against many different levels of HTML specifications, and will inform you if your site needs to be altered in order to comply.
  • Load Time Analysis Tool - load time analysis will test your web site's load time with the most common modem speeds ranging from 56k to T3.
  • Browser Compatibility Tool - Lets you know if your website is loading correctly for most browsers
  • Link Check Tool - reviews all the links on your site and reports if the links are working or not.


The Test:
I tested this tool by using 9 keyword phrases associated with a website. I ran all the no-fee tests in the Submitnet.net Tools, against a business website and compared the results to a manual search for the same keywords in YAHOO! and Google. The results for keyword search ranking appear to be accurate.

The user interface and navigation are logical and easy to use. The SEO tools,
and submitter tool are simple enough to launch that they are usable by a business owner with little SEO knowledge. The test results are complete enough to be useful yet do not overload the user with unneeded detail.

The only weakness is the keyword analysis tool which seems a little vague in
it’s results for someone doing detailed SEO work. For small and medium business users, some of the terms in the Search Engine Guidelines and HTML Check could benefit from having definitions for some of the HTML terms.

The Search Engine Position Check is good for letting you see where your pages rank for specific keywords. This tool, however, will tend to slow down terribly if more than 8 keyword phrases are searched.

The Load Time Analysis is a very handy tool for keeping the size of web page files manageable.

Overall I rate this as a good tool for small and medium Businsess owners, providing helpful tools without unneeded complexity. I would recommend this tool to business website owners if you want to closely track the web ranking of your web site.
